
Tamami Kaizawa
Founder & Designer, TAMA kor DESIGN
Tamami Kaizawa was born in 1974 in the Nibutani district of the town of Biratori in southern Hokkaido. At age 23, she graduated from design college and founded “TAMAMI Brand.”
Ms. Kaizawa has been active in a variety of design fields. In 2008, her originally designed furōshiki wrapping cloths were gifted to all leaders attending the 34th G8 Summit at Lake Tōya in Hokkaido. In 2015, she was showcased in the “Introduction to Ainu Culture” performance at Milan Expo. In 2021 was costume designer for the Hokkaido Performing Arts Foundation performance of “Lear at 43° North Latitude.”
Her designs are on permanent display at the Minapa Ainu cultural art space in Sapporo Station and at Sapporo’s Shin-Chitose Airport.
